New seven part series on the BBC, from Baby Cow Productions
Meet Tommy Saxondale, an ex-roadie with anger management issues and a pest control business...

Survivor of a hostile divorce, Tommy now lives with his girlfriend Magz, proprietress of the anarchic T-shirt shop Smash the System. Tommy regards himself as a maverick and a free-thinker and takes every opportunity to impart his wisdom to his young assistant Raymond. And as well as Pharaoh ants, mice and occasionally moths, Tommy has to battle with snowboarders, pigeon-loving activists... and people who talk about property prices.
